Stolen safes found in lake south of Nanaimo
Published: October 09, 2008 2:00 PMUpdated: October 09, 2008 2:22 PM
Nanaimo Mounties have recovered two stolen safes. Now they are trying to track down the culprits who stole them.
The safes were taken during a break and enter early Monday at the Nanaimo Bottle Depot on Mostar Road, where thieves cut into the building through an exterior electrical room.
Once inside, they made off with two safes containing an undisclosed sum of money and other documents.
Const. Gary O’Brien, Nanaimo RCMP spokesman, said nothing else was taken from the building.
Both safes were later found partially submerged in Hemer Lake in Cedar by parks maintenance employees.
Police are reviewing surveillance tapes from the bottle depot and forensic specialists are examining the safes for clues.
